Request for Proposals A Limited Commercial Use Authorization to Operate Interpretive Boat Tours

The following press release was published by the U.S. Department of the Interior, National Park Service on Aug. 24, 2014. It is reproduced in full below.

Superintendent Barbara Goodman is pleased to announce a business opportunity to operate a new interpretive boat tour that will transport visitors from the point of origin at Jim King Park and Boat Ramp at Sisters Creek Marina, to Kingsley Plantation and Fort Caroline. Earlier this year a prospectus was issued for exclusive use of the Preserve's boat docks. Feedback indicated a pilot project would be more successful. We are taking this opportunity to allow potential business partners to show how they could make this a remarkable undertaking by allowing for a one year authorization for a single, 25 passenger boat with a more flexible schedule. The tour will serve the dual purposes of filling the intra-park transportation gap created by the large bodies of water that separate the sites on land-based routes and provide visitors with an intimate experience with the waterways and wetland ecology that are integral to the environment of the Preserve.

In addition to interpretive boat tours, the permit holder may sell limited food (light snacks) and beverage items, merchandise (t-shirts, hats, incidentals, etc.) and sundries (insect repellant, sunscreen, etc.) The merchandise and sundry items will be sold in the Sisters Creek ticket office and the limited food and beverage will be sold aboard the tour boats. The Superintendent must approve in advance all limited food and beverage, merchandise, and sundries to be offered for sale by the Concessioner.

Proposals are requested to be submitted by Sept. 19, 2014
